Herculaneum was sealed not by ash but by twenty metres of pyroclastic mud, which carbonised wood instead of burning it: doors, beds, roof beams and a boathouse of skeletons survive where Pompeii kept only walls. Two hours cover the site, and they teach more about Roman domestic life than a day among the larger ruins next door.
